BREAKING: Lagunitas Chicago Production Facility to Shutter

Guys Drinking Beer - Beer News

According to reporting from Beer Business Daily as well as posts and stories across social media, Lagunitas announced plans today to close their massive Chicago production facility and taproom space on the city’s southwest side. LIVE AWARDS ANNOUNCE PARTNERSHIP WITH CLUB SODA

Bar Magazine

More Alcohol Free Options to Feature at 2024 Event The annual LIVE Awards, in association with Skiddle, which take place on December 11th at The Troxy in London, have announced a new partnership with Club Soda, the global movement which aims to help people drink mindfully and live well.
